Sequencing of the variable region of rpsB to discriminate between Streptococcus pneumoniae and other streptococcal species
1 Sept 2017
Abstract excerpt
The vast majority of streptococci colonizing the human upper respiratory tract are commensals, only sporadically implicated in disease. Of these, the most pathogenic is Mitis group member, Streptococcus pneumoniae . Phenotypic and genetic similarities between streptococci can cause difficulties in species identification.
